      They had income and were selling 20k seats
      We have nothing. Literally nothing.

      That’s the long and short of it.

      We have bills and more importantly salaries to pay but we have no money coming in to pay them with. The only way we can raise money is to sell players. That’s a win win as well as it means we lower the salary.

      Leeds would have still had all sorts of income streams from matches so once they plugged the hole where their money was vanishing to stabilising wouldn’t have been too difficult.

      The human equivalent I guess would be paying your credit cards off when you have a job compared to when you don’t.

                  Not sure on the actual figure but it isn’t much.

                  As far as I know, it’s a percentage of their ticket sales and they get nothing from the bar sales.

                  That is why he was keen to open a bar in the sports arena this season pre and post match.

                  As a rugby fan i’m far happier with that deal than having to foot the bill for everything but as I have said time and again well before all this, the stadium should be 50/50 ownership with each club taking away their profits.
